Description
The Jurkat-Tg(Human LAG3)-IL-2 Luc reporter cell line is a genetically modified cell line derived from the Jurkat cell line, a widely used human T cell lymphoma line. This specific cell line has been engineered to express a luciferase reporter gene under the control of the IL-2 promoter, allowing for the monitoring of IL-2 gene expression. Additionally, these cells also overexpress the human Lymphocyte-activation gene 3 (LAG3) protein, which is an immune checkpoint receptor that plays a role in regulating T cell function and immune responses.

Background
The Lymphocyte-activation gene 3 (LAG3) is a protein that plays a role in regulating the immune response. It is a cell surface molecule that is expressed on activated T cells, regulatory T cells, and natural killer (NK) cells. LAG3 acts as an immune checkpoint molecule, similar to other checkpoint proteins like PD-1 and CTLA-4, and plays a role in regulating the activation and function of T cells. Binding of LAG3 to its ligands, such as MHC class II molecules, leads to inhibition of T cell proliferation and cytokine production, as well as promoting immune tolerance. Research has suggested that LAG3 may be a potential target for cancer immunotherapy, as blocking LAG3 can enhance anti-tumor immune responses. Studies are ongoing to investigate the potential of targeting LAG3 in cancer treatment.

Identity Testing
Identity testing is required for newly established cell lines. Isoenzyme analysis is used to confirm the identity of the species of a cell line. Alternative methods for identity testing include DNA fingerprinting, STR analysis and karyology.
